Meet the Provost

Rod DeckerDr. Rodney Decker began serving as SUU Interim Provost and Vice President for Academic Affairs on August 1, 2007. In that capacity, as the chief academic officer, Dr. Decker provides vital leadership for the development and maintenance of quality academic programs, academic support, recruitment and retention of faculty and academic personnel, and the strategic academic direction for the institution.

A veteran faculty and academic administrator, Provost Decker has over 40 years of teaching, research, and administrative experience at the collegiate level, and has served as Dean of the College of Humanities and Social Sciences for 23 years. Dr. Decker began his career as an instructor in the Political Science Department at Southern Utah State College in 1965. He continued on with SUSC as assistant, associate, and then tenured professor in political science. He has also served as chairman of SUSC’s Department of Behavioral and Social Sciences. In addition to the Provost’s long history at SUU, he’s formed working relationships with several esteemed institutions, including working as an instructor in the Foreign Study League in Italy, Austria, the Netherlands and England, and as an instructor for Utah State University’s Master of Social Sciences Public Administration degree.

SUU President Michael T. Benson holds Provost Decker in high regard, noting, "There is no one on campus who has more institutional memory than Dr. Decker. And with that memory also comes an amazing commitment to this institution and its future. We're very fortunate to have someone of Rod's experience, acumen, and demeanor as part of our administrative team. For me, he's not the 'interim' provost -- he's the Provost until he chooses to retire."

True to his political science roots, the Provost is involved in many academic, political and community organizations, including the Western Political Science Association, the American Society for Public Administration, the Utah Political Science Association, Pi Sigma Alpha, Phi Alpha Theta, Pi Alpha Alpha, the Iron County Historical Society, the Utah Association of Academic Professionals, the Council of College of Arts & Sciences, the Rocky Mountain Deans Association, and is an active participant in the WPSA, ASPA, CCAS, and RMDA. At SUU and in Iron County, he’s served on nearly 40 different organizational committees, and his experience spans everything from the Utah Shakespearean Festival Council to the Iron County Search & Rescue team. In the academic realm, Dr. Decker has written or presented more than 20 different scholarly works.

Dr. Decker received his Bachelor of Science and Master’s degree in Political Science at Utah State University. He earned a Ph.D. in Political Science from the University of Utah, focusing his studies on public administration, state and local government, American government and political theory.

Dr. Decker moved to Cedar City in 1965, and met his wife Lea at then, Southern Utah State College. Together, they’ve made Southern Utah their home, and have one son, two daughters and four horses. After a hard day, the Provost relaxes by riding his horses, gardening (he cans his home-grown fruits and vegetables), and reading biographies. A true outdoorsman, Dr. Decker also loves to hunt and fish.
